Riddick must fight for his life after his people betrayed him, leaving him stranded on a desolate planet to die. On this unbearably hot planet, Riddick is up against predators of an alien race. Using his emergency signals, he summons two ships: one transporting a mercenary, and the other led by an old acquaintance.

Film based on the book "The Chronicles of Riddick" by Alan Dean Foster.

Originally released as a motion picture in 2013.
